/?php the_post_thumbnail('making-an-impact-header'); ?> The work of Ambient Support is governed and overseen by the Board of Trustees. Trustees are recruited from communities in which Ambient Support operates and they bring with them specialist knowledge of running businesses, charities. Some have direct experience and understanding Health & Social Care having previously worked in the sector. Trustees govern the charity by setting the strategic direction and business plan; they meet regularly as a Board and through various sub committees. DAVID BRINDLE – Chair of Ambient Support Chair of Remuneration Committee Joined the Board of Ambient Support as Chair in August 2020. Senior social policy journalist with management skills and high-level governance experience. Public Services Editor for The Guardian since 2004, overseeing multi-media organisation’s interface with public services in both editorial and commercial contexts. Previously Editor of Society Guardian, responsible for weekly supplement and editorial team. Prior to that, Social Affairs Correspondent/Editor for The Guardian, responsible for day-to-day coverage of issues including NHS policy and finance. Held several non-executive positions including Recovery Focus group of mental health and addiction charities founded by Richmond Fellowship; NDTi (National Development Team for Inclusion); 2Care; Mental Health Media and Housing 21. Holds a BA in Economic History from Exeter University and a Diploma in Journalism from City University. MARGARET LALLY – Deputy Chair of Ambient Support Member of Quality Improvement & Safety Committee Member of Organisational Development & Resources Committee Member of Remuneration Committee Joined the Board of Ambient Support (formerly Heritage Care) in October 2013 and appointed Deputy Chair in July 2017. Also appointed as a Trustee in October 2013 until December 2016. Margaret currently chairs a NICE/SCIE working group which is developing guidance on care and support for older people with learning disabilities. Previously Director of UK Service Development at the British Red Cross where she oversaw transfer of four care homes to Ambient Support and played a lead role in developing the Society’s health and social care offer as well as the organisation’s policy and advocacy strategy. Prior to that was Deputy Chief Executive of the Refugee Council. Worked in the NHS for a number of years managing and developing services for people with learning disabilities, older people and community health services. Strong experience in the voluntary sector including as Chair of Camden MIND. Currently Chair of Governors of a primary school and trustee of Phase Worldwide, an international charity.
